road trip day 7: illinois to michigan

We spent the morning soaking up the feeling of a roof over our head and free wifi. We wandered outside of our bed and breakfast around 10am and walked over to Damen street to explore more of Chicago's Bucktown neighborhood. It was still as charming as our first impression of it.







After checking out of our hotel, we hopped in the car for a few hours until we crossed the border into Michigan.
We stopped in New Buffalo and had our first look at Lake Michigan, one of the Great Lakes. Our jaws dropped at the sight of it. We both have never seen a lake that looks exactly like an ocean! We were shocked to see white sand beaches at the water's edge, along with sand dunes and warnings about currents and rip tides! We were thrilled!



We could definitely live in Michigan for a while, although maybe only during the summer months.

We decided to stick close by and rented our first campsite of the trip at Warren Dunes State Park.

All in all, we drove less than 100 miles today.
